The manager of one of Africa's biggest teams has insisted his side can win the FIFA World Cup.

Coach Aliou Cisse has made a rather surprising claim, revealing that he feels his team, Senegal, can go on to win football's biggest team trophy in the near future.

He has already won the Africa Cup of Nations as a manager, doing so in 2022 when the Lions Of Teranga got their hands on the title for the first time in their history, but believes they could go one step further, although he would ultimately prefer the AFCON trophy to reaching the World Cup semi-finals.

"I'd prefer to win another [AFCON in Morocco in 2025]," the 48-year-old answered when asked to choose between winning the AFCON and reaching the next World Cup semi-finals in an interview with Fabrice Hawkins of RMC Sport

"Even if you win a World Cup, an AFCON is still something special.

"I know that Senegal are capable of winning the World Cup in the future. That is clear.

"With this generation that are coming of age, they are capable of doing big things.

"That starts with qualifying for the upcoming AFCON in 2025 and then having a great tournament to bring back that trophy that eluded us in the Ivory Coast." 

Unfortunately for Cisse, Senegal's participation in the most recent editions of both tournaments have not gone well. The Lions of Teranga went to the 2022 World Cup in Qatar as the highest-ranked African nation and were considered dark horses by many for that competition, but were dumped out by England at the round of 16 stage. 

At the 2023 AFCON, meanwhile, they were knocked out in the quarter-finals by hosts and eventual winners Ivory Coast.

According to the latest FIFA World rankings, Senegal are 17th overall and second in Africa, trailing only Morocco.
